Why Google My Business Profile is Essential for Home Care Providers in the UK

Table of Contents

In today’s digital-first world, online presence is crucial for businesses, including home care providers. The shift towards using the internet to find trusted services means that home care agencies in the UK can no longer afford to ignore local search visibility. One of the most effective ways to ensure your business is found online is through a Google My Business (GMB) profile.

With a GMB profile, home care providers can enhance their online presence, improve local search rankings, and build trust with potential clients. This blog post will explore why having a Google My Business profile is essential for home care providers, how it impacts local SEO, and the benefits of client reviews.

Lack of Online Visibility for Home Care Providers

In an industry where trust and reliability are paramount, home care providers face the challenge of being seen by potential clients. Most people turn to Google when searching for services in their area, particularly when it comes to finding care for loved ones. Without proper online visibility, home care providers risk being overlooked by those who are actively searching for their services.

Additionally, without an optimised Google My Business profile, your business may not appear in the vital Local Pack or Google Maps, making it difficult for clients to find you. The competitive nature of the home care industry means that every business must do all it can to stand out, and a GMB profile is one of the most effective ways to do this.

The Consequences of Not Using Google My Business

When a home care provider fails to utilise Google My Business, they face several negative consequences:

1. Low Visibility in Local Search Results

Without a Google My Business profile, your business won’t appear in the coveted Local Pack that shows up when potential clients search for home care services in their area. Studies show that over 30% of searches result in local actions, such as calling a business or visiting a website. If your business isn’t in the local pack, you’re likely losing out on valuable leads.

2. Missed Opportunities to Build Trust

A Google My Business profile enables clients to see verified information about your business, such as your hours of operation, contact details, and location. It also allows clients to leave reviews, which can help establish trust and credibility. Without reviews, your potential clients might feel uncertain about your services, opting instead for a provider with a verified reputation.

3. Limited Interaction with Potential Clients

Google My Business allows you to interact directly with potential clients through messaging or by answering questions. Without a profile, this interaction is lost, and your business misses out on key opportunities to connect with clients who are considering your services.

4. Weak Local SEO Performance

Local SEO is crucial for home care providers, as most people searching for care services want to find businesses near them. Without a GMB profile, your local SEO efforts are weakened, and your business could fall behind in search rankings, making it harder for clients to find you.

How Google My Business Empowers Home Care Providers

A Google My Business profile is an indispensable tool for home care providers. Here’s how it benefits your business:

1. Boosts Search Visibility

Google My Business ensures your home care agency appears in local search results, including the Local Pack and Google Maps. When potential clients search for home care providers near me, businesses with optimised GMB profiles are more likely to show up at the top of the search results, giving you a competitive edge. The more visible you are, the higher the chance of attracting new clients.

2. Builds Credibility Through Google Reviews

Google reviews play a significant role in how potential clients perceive your business. In the home care industry, trust is crucial. Positive reviews on your GMB profile can make all the difference in convincing clients that your services are reliable and professional. According to recent studies, 84% of people trust online reviews as much as a personal recommendation. Encouraging clients to leave reviews and responding to them professionally will build your reputation and help your business stand out.

3. Enhances Local SEO Efforts

A GMB profile is a key factor in local SEO. Google rewards businesses that have an optimised GMB listing by improving their ranking in local search results. Accurate information about your business, such as your name, address, phone number (NAP), and services, helps Google determine the relevance of your business to searchers in your area. Ensuring this information is consistent across all online platforms will also improve your local SEO ranking.

4. Facilitates Easy Interaction with Clients

Google My Business isn’t just about showing your information; it also allows clients to connect with you. Clients can ask questions, leave reviews, or directly contact your business through your GMB profile. This ease of communication improves client engagement and helps answer questions in real time, which can increase the chances of conversion.

5. Tracks Insights to Improve Marketing

Google My Business provides valuable insights that help home care providers understand their audience. You can track how clients find your profile, which actions they take after viewing it, and where they are located. This data can inform your marketing strategies, helping you refine your efforts and target the right audience.

Tips for Optimising Your Google My Business Profile

To get the most out of your GMB profile, it’s important to optimise it effectively. Here are some tips to help:

1. Keep Your Information Accurate and Updated

Ensure that your business name, address, phone number, website, and hours of operation are accurate and consistent. Any discrepancies can harm your local SEO ranking and confuse potential clients.

2. Post Regular Updates

Use GMB posts to keep your audience informed about new services, special offers, or community involvement. Regular updates can increase engagement and show that your business is active.

3. Use High-Quality Images

Adding images of your team, office, and services helps make your business more relatable. High-quality images give potential clients a sense of what to expect and can set your business apart from the competition.

4. Encourage and Respond to Reviews

Encourage satisfied clients to leave positive reviews. Take the time to respond to reviews, whether they are positive or negative. This shows that you value client feedback and are committed to improving your services.

5. Monitor Your Insights

Regularly check the insights provided by GMB to understand how people are interacting with your profile. Use this data to refine your marketing strategies and improve your online presence.

Local SEO: The Backbone of Online Visibility

Local SEO focuses on optimising your business for location-specific searches. With GMB, you can:

  • Ensure your business appears in relevant search queries.
  • Attract nearby clients looking for home care services.
  • Boost your chances of ranking higher in local results.

Add keywords related to your location and services in your GMB profile. For example, include phrases like “home care in London” or “elderly care near Manchester” to enhance visibility.

FAQs

1. What is Google My Business and how does it work?

Google My Business is a free tool that allows businesses to manage their online presence across Google, including in search results and Google Maps. It helps businesses provide key information like location, hours, and contact details to potential clients.

2. How can Google My Business improve local SEO?

By optimising your GMB profile with accurate information and encouraging reviews, you increase the chances of your business appearing in local search results, which improves your local SEO ranking.

3. Can I use Google My Business to post updates about my services?

Yes, Google My Business allows you to post updates, such as special offers or announcements, directly on your profile. This can help keep your clients informed and engaged.

4. How do I get reviews on Google My Business?

You can encourage clients to leave reviews by asking them directly after receiving services. Make it easy by sharing a link to your GMB profile and kindly reminding them of the importance of their feedback.

5. Is Google My Business free to use?

Yes, Google My Business is completely free to use. It provides home care providers with a cost-effective way to improve their online presence and attract new clients.
